Picturing Women Inventors talk: "Ingrid Deich: The Sociology Professor who disappeared" In-Person
Dr. Petra DeWitt will delve into the fascinating story of Dr. Ingrid Deich, UMRs "East German spy" and her diesappearance in 1979.
